How to Enable Screen Rotation on Your iPhone

Enabling screen rotation on your iPhone is simple and can be done in just a few steps:

  1. Open the Control Center:
  2. On iPhone X and newer models, swipe down from the top-right corner.
  3. On iPhone 8 or older models, swipe up from the bottom edge.

  4. Check the Orientation Lock:

  5. Locate the lock icon with a circular arrow. If highlighted, tap it to disable the orientation lock.

  6. Test the Rotation:

  7. Open an application to verify if the screen rotates when the phone is tilted.

While most apps support both screen modes, it’s important to note some apps may restrict functionality to a single orientation.

Troubleshooting Screen Rotation Issues

If your screen doesn’t rotate, even with the orientation lock off, here are some troubleshooting tips:

  • Orientation Lock On: Ensure that the screen orientation lock isn’t enabled inadvertently. Double-check using the Control Center steps mentioned earlier.

  • Incompatible App: Some applications do not support landscape mode due to design constraints. Test rotation in native apps like Safari or Messages.

  • Restart Your iPhone: Restarting the device can clear temporary glitches affecting screen rotation. Press and hold the side button along with either volume button on iPhone X or newer; for older models, hold the side button only.

  • Update iOS: Ensure your phone’s software is up-to-date. Navigate to Settings > General > Software Update to check for available updates.

Addressing these common issues ensures a smoother experience as your iPhone adapts to your preferred orientation seamlessly.

Frequently Asked Questions

Why won’t my iPhone screen rotate even with rotation enabled?

Ensure orientation lock is off, restart your device, and verify app compatibility, as some do not support landscape rotation.

How can I tell if the screen lock is on?

Check the Control Center for the lock icon with a circular arrow; if highlighted, the orientation lock is active.

Can I customize screen rotation settings on different apps?

iOS doesn’t support individual app settings for rotation, but with orientation lock off, compatible apps will adjust automatically.
